WebJul 8, 2024 · What is the meaning of Woman of Magdala? The name Magdala is derived from the Aramaic word מגדלא, ‘magdala’. The meaning of Magdala is ‘tower’. In the Bible, … WebEaston's Bible Dictionary - Magdala. Magdala [N] [H] [S] a tower, a town in Galilee, mentioned only in Matthew 15:39 . In the parallel passage in Mark 8:10 this place is called … Web24 Women in the Bible be noted that there is no first-century reference to a town by that name). A minority view is that Magdalene (“Tower”) is honorific, referring to her status as a beacon of faith (St. Jerome, Letter to Principia 127, 255).
